1999. Rarely does the MTR recover completely to baseline; however, substantial reductions in MTR in acute lesions typically portend severe injury and progression to chronic BHs (Sahraian et al. As very small amounts of gadolinium (<0.04% of the administered dose) is excreted into breast milk, patients who are breast feeding do not need to express their milk after receiving contrast and can continue breast feeding as usual. One clear risk is seen in patients with advanced kidney failure, in whom these agents have been associated with a potentially fatal condition known as nephrogenic systemic fibrosis (Broome et al. The primary drawback in the consideration of T2 hyperintense lesions is the lack of specificity for lesion severity and the nature of the underlying MS pathology; such lesions can represent a wide range of pathologic processes, including inflammation, demyelination, remyelination, gliosis, edema, Wallerian degeneration, and axonal damage (Brck et al. High levels of tissue iron may contribute to disease progression by oxidative stress, that is, reacting with hydrogen peroxide to create free radicals and lipid peroxidation followed by cell death (Stephenson et al. The risk of conversion from acute to chronic BHs may be increased with larger lesions and a longer duration of enhancement (Bagnato et al. Reductions in NAA are thus commonly accepted to represent axonal/neuronal integrity and/or mitochondrial dysfunction. In WM tracts, water preferentially diffuses parallel to the direction of the axons (axial diffusivity), a physical principle that forms the basis for DTI and allows detailed microstructural mapping of the structural integrity of WM (Basser and Pierpaoli 1996).
